A trip to Tanzania was number 1 on my bucket list. To make this dream happen, I contacted “Shadows of Africa” to help me put this trip together. I could not picked a better company! The trip was wonderful in every way.
I did my homework before I contacted “Shadows of Africa” and had a general vision of what I would like the trip to be like, parks to visit, timeline, and accommodations. Jake McCormick and Stacy Breen, the Safari Specialists, with “Shadows of Africa” listened to my vision, and did their best to make it happen. They answered all my questions in a timely manor. They made good suggestions to make the most of our trip. The accommodations they lined up were wonderful. A good, balance between tented camps and lodges, all well run, that added to our safari experience. Shadows of Africa has a USA office in addition to an office in Tanzania.
My boyfriend and I usually like to travel independently. In Tanzania, the two of us traveled with our Shadows of Africa guide and driver Dickson Julius in a Toyota Land Cruiser, modified for safari travel. What a fantastic guide and driver he was! Dickson strived everyday to make our trip memorable. We just didn’t see animals. We saw animals doing thing like hunting, mating, or caring for their young. Dickson could read the movements of the animals, and knew when “something special” was going to happen. We saw so many birds and animals! Elephants, leopards, cheetahs, lions, impalas oryxes, jackals, hyenas, warthogs, rhinos, zebras, and MANY more. Dickson was a master at navigating the terrain. One evening, while we were in the Serengeti, we had a heavy rain storm, so the next day the roads were sloppy. That didn’t stop Dickson. He knew those conditions would be the best to see the hippos. When we saw the hippos that day, they were active in the water, with their mouths open, enjoying the infusion of fresh rainwater. Dickson was able to drive the Land Cruiser to places I never thought we could get to. But, he also knew where not to go. There was a river in Tarangire National park, that he decided not to cross at the first crossing. So we crossed it at a different location, further up river. Later in that day, we can back to the first crossing and there was another land cruiser stuck badly at that crossing where Dickson knew not to cross. I would love to go back to Tanzania, and without a doubt, I will use Shadows of Africa and hope to get Dickson as our driver.
Our trip consisted of 1 day in Arusha to overnight after arriving from USA, 2 days at Tarangire NP, 1 day at Lake Manyara NP, 2 days in the Serengeti NP- Ndutu Region, 2 days in the Serengeti NP- Central region, 1 day Ngorongoro Crater, 1 day Lake Eyasi, 1 day near Mt. Kilimanjaro and airport to fly home. Our trip was late February and Early March.
